One of our earth observation partners, NEO, processes and analyzes ?geospatial data, satellite imagery and aerial photography and offers their customers actionable insights from this data.? Municipalities, for example, use this information to improve a city’s quality of life based on the number, distribution and vicinity of trees: the 3-30-300 rule.

Scaling eyes in the sky

Neo’s customers regularly request new insights, for which data pipelines are then built by NEO engineers. The insights are then accessible via Signaleyes: a specialized application. This required a lot of effort and lead time.

To significantly scale this service, Itility built a self-service user interface supported by Generative AI. Users can select (NEO’s) geodata sources, zoom in on specific areas of interest, and perform an analysis based on a preconfigured library of concepts.?We have built a back end, using Fast API, AWS Cognito, and the Open Street Map service, and connected this back end to several geospatial databases containing images and metadata on buildings, trees, green spaces, and solar panels.

In a matter of minutes, a user can e.g. count the number of trees within a certain radius around buildings, filter for specific tree dimensions, and translate this insight into urban planning.

Some analyses are pre-configured. An example of such an analysis is the ‘3-30-300 rule’. This rule is used for sustainable urban planning. It checks whether there are at least 3 trees within a certain distance from a home, the neighborhood has at least a 30% tree canopy cover, and the nearest high-quality public green space is within 300 meters. Municipalities use the solution to plan for greener and more livable cities and neighborhoods. The user friendly GenAI (chat) interface allows them to analyze geospatial data by interacting in natural language. No more need for assistance by a highly technical domain expert, anyone can turn data into value.
